If you are using the armv7l docker image, the OpenJS Foundation that publishes node is no longer producing 32-bit builds as of v24. That means the last supported LTS version of node for armv7l is v22, which will go End-of-Life in May 2027. Therefore, the Reactor armv7l image is now deprecated and will only be produced until node v22 goes EOL, and I will not publish armv7l images beyond that date. If you are running an RPi 3 or earlier with Reactor, you are on this image, and will need to upgrade hardware to a 64-bit model and use the arm64 image.           Vera's implementation of services is very "loosey goosey". If any device has a state variable in a service, Vera considers that service "supported" by the device (even if the device doesn't actually implement any of its actions or manage that state variable). It has the advantage of not being overly strict, so that you can set variables that (a) aren't declared in a service that a device is declared to support; (b) are (declared or not) in a service the device does not explicitly support; and (c) have nothing to do with any defined service at all. This is useful, but also leaves Vera with a tendancy to accumulate a lot of garbage state variables that can't be easily cleaned out as your configuration changes over time. Vera themselves use this flexibility extensively, and it is available to plugins as well. Complicating matters, plugins are not notified when they are uninstalled, so there is no opportunity for a plugin to clean up after itself before heading out the door.

                  It should still be the case that the most frequently-used device types should get mappings with their most-frequently-used attributes, but now we can take our time about it. The Reactor system capabilities are just simpler wrappers for the native controller ones. Eventually, they will also facilitate moving a device from one controller type to another. If, for example, you are using the Reactor binary_sensor capability in a Rule, and you move that device to another controller, it should still work as a binary_sensor on the new controller. On the other hand, if you've decided to use x_vera_svc_micasaverde-com_SecuritySensor1.Tripped in your rule and you move the device to HomeAssistant or Hubitat, you won't get that benefit.

                              It's living up to its name! Run this on your Vera, putting in the device number where indicated:

                              luup.variable_set( "urn:toggledbits-com:serviceId:Submasters1", "Random", nil, DEVNUM )
                              luup.reload()
                              

                              You'll also need to restart MSR, since there's no indication from the Vera when a state variable is deleted, it can't know.
